☐ Wellness room, level 2 — book it for your new starter's first night shift so they've got somewhere quiet for breaks. The Fernbrook booking panel is on the wall outside; tap a slot, done. The door locks automatically between bookings, so they'll need the entry code below.

staff pass of baweg-bawep = bdg-AIU-1

// MAX_RESET_ATTEMPTS — Lintport password reset revamp.
// Lowered from 10 to 5 per Quillhaven security review.
// Token TTL now 15 min; old links invalidated on issue.
// Do not raise without sign-off from the Fennick auth team.
// Regression suite green as of last sync.
// The build this constant first shipped in is recorded below.

session token of kahag-bawip = htk6_729d08

Q: Why are callers getting 429s from Gatewick? A: Gatewick enforces per-service token buckets; bursts above the negotiated quota are shed, not queued. First check whether the caller recently deployed a retry loop, since naive retries amplify the problem. Temporary quota bumps require a change ticket, not a config edit. Current quotas, shed metrics, and the escalation path are listed on the internal page below.

wiki page, baguf-kahap: https://confluence.tolvaqsys.internal/browse/display/projects/8d5f528f

# Checkout Load Testing: Limits and Quotas

Welcome aboard. Before running any load test against the Pellbrook staging checkout flow, please read this page carefully. The staging payment simulator enforces hard quotas, and exceeding them will throttle every team sharing the environment, not just yours. Always reserve a test window in the scheduling channel, ramp traffic gradually, and never exceed the concurrency ceiling without sign-off from the platform lead. The quota values currently enforced by the gateway are shown below.

constants for yaduf-fahag:
BUDGETS = {
    "kelix": 528,
    "briwyn": 734,
}

# Service Accounts: String Extraction

The `extract-i18n` script pulls translatable strings from all Bramblewick repos and pushes them to the Glossa service. It runs under the `i18n-extractor` service account. Do not run it under your personal account; Glossa rate-limits individual users aggressively. The account has write access to the staging catalog only. Set the token in your shell before invoking the script. The current staging token is below.

API key for kahap-kafog: zpat15_6qzxZ7YR8aDwjmp